禁用换行器自动保存新行

时间:2018-11-27 15:24:03

标签: visual-studio-2017 resharper

我这里有一个奇怪的问题。我正在运行带有reshaper的visual stduio 2017,并且每当我在.ts文件中按Enter键时,该文件都会自动保存。奇怪的是,这仅适用于.ts文件,而不适用于.cs,.css,.html或.less等文件。我知道这是某种原因造成的,因为如果禁用了Resharper,就不会出现此问题。

2 个答案:

答案 0 :(得分:0)

ReSharper中没有此类功能。您可能使用了导致此问题的第三方加载项。

答案 1 :(得分:0)

我今天也注意到了这种行为。这很令人沮丧,因为过度触发“保存时编译”会导致明显的性能问题。

在Visual Studio扩展屏幕中禁用ReSharper可使问题消失,重新启用扩展会使其重新出现。我没有启用其他3rd Party扩展,因此无疑是ReSharper引起的。

我在这里记录了一个错误(我不知道其他用户是否可以看到该错误): https://resharper-support.jetbrains.com/hc/en-us/requests/2796884

同时,我已禁用了保存时的编译功能,并根据需要手动进行了编译。